Product Costs
The three components of manufacturing cost: direct materials, direct labor, and factory overhead costs.
Direct Labor
The labor cost associated with workers who are directly involved in the production of goods or the provision of services.
Direct Materials
Raw materials that are directly incorporated into the finished product and can be easily traced to it.
Ideal Standards
Standards that can be achieved only under perfect operating conditions, such as no idle time, no machine breakdowns, and no materials spoilage; also called theoretical standards.
